A taxi, also known as a taxicab or simply a cab, is a type of vehicle for hire with a driver, used by a single passenger or small group of passengers, often for a non-shared ride. taxicab, chauffeur-driven automobile available for hire to carry passengers between any two points within a city or its suburbs for a fare determined by a meter or zone system or a flat rate. The taxicab is one of the signature features of metropolitan cities like New York, Chicago, Paris, and London. Yellow, green, or dressed in black, the familiar taxi has become a fundamental part of navigating our urban environment.
